Skip to content
Edmora

Edmora

  • Home
  • Blog
    • Spanish
    • English
    • German
    • Italian
    • British
    • French
  • About
    • Privacy Policy
  • Contact
  • Login
    • Register For Free

British

essential_british_slang_meanings

150 Essential British Slang Meanings And Phrases

August 24, 2024 by Daniel Rivera

British slang is constantly changing and has a rich history. It shows us how the culture and history of the …

Read more

Categories British Leave a comment
© 2024 Edmora